• 2021-04-14
    有两个优先级相同的并发程序P1和P2,它们的执行过程如下所示。假设当前信号量S1=0,S2=0。当前的Z=2,进程运行结束后,X、Y、Z的值分别是() 进程P1 进程P2 ... ... Y=1; X=1; Y=Y+2; X=X+1; Z=Y+1; P(S1); V(S1); X=X+Y; P(S2); Z=X+Z; Y=Z+Y; V(S2); ... ....
  • 5,12,9

    举一反三

    内容

    • 0

      设有如下两个优先级相同的进程P1和P2。信号量S1和S2的初值均为0,试问P1、P2并发执行结束后,z的值可能是______。进程P1:V=j;z=2;V(S1);z=y+1;P(S2);y=z+y;进程P2:x=2;P(S1);x=x+2;V(S2);z=x+z;     A: 4、8、11 B: 4、6 C: 6、8 D: 4、8

    • 1

      【单选题】设随机变量X和Y的分布律为P{X=-1, Y=-1}=0.25, P{X=-2, Y=-1}=0.15, P{X=-1, Y=1}=0.1, P{X=-2, Y=1}=0.15, P{X=-1, Y=2}=0.3, P{X=-2, Y=2}=0.05,则Z=X +Y的分布律中P{Z=0}=( ) A. 0.15 B. 0.25 C. 0.35 D. 0.4

    • 2

      【单选题】设随机变量X和Y的分布律为P{X=0, Y=0}=0.1, P{X=0, Y=1}=0.2, P{X=1, Y=0}=0.3, P{X=1, Y=1}=0.1, P{X=2, Y=0}=0.2, P{X=2, Y=1}=0.1, 则Z=max{X,Y}的分布律中P{Z=1}=() A. 0.1 B. 0.3 C. 0.4 D. 0.6

    • 3

      已知x=1,y=2,z=3,执行下列语句if(x>y) z=x;x=y;y=z;则x,y,z的值分别是 A: x=1,y=2,z=3 B: x=2,y=3,z=1 C: x=2,y=2,z=1 D: x=2,y=3,z=3

    • 4

      设(X,Y)的联合分布律如下表所示,则以下结果错误的是 [img=385x148]1802d3f4c0617e4.jpg[/img] A: P(Y=1|X=1)=P(Y=1|X=2) B: P(Y<1)<P(Y>1) C: P(Y≤1)<P(Y≥1) D: P(X=2)=1.5P(X=1) E: P(Y=0)=P(Y=1) F: P(X=1︱Y=1)=P(X=2|Y=1) G: P(X=1︱Y=0)<P(X=2|Y=0) H: P(X=1︱Y=2)+P(X=2|Y=2)=1 I: P(Y≥0)=1